The Lanternmail digest API lets you schedule batch email digests per audience segment. POST /digests/schedule accepts a cron expression, segment ID, and template slug; digests render at send time, so late content edits are included. Schedules are evaluated in UTC. All requests must authenticate against the internal Postmaster service using the key shown below.

gateway credential: qvz23-XSZTNBjrucz4Q49XMT1TuVw

Night shift —

The guest Wi-Fi desk at reception is now live. Visitors sign the log, get a voucher, done. Do not hand out vouchers without a signature. Voucher stock is in the locked drawer under the Pelmore terminal; restock slips go to Danika in the morning. The drawer cabinet and the reception side gate both open with the same pass code, noted below.

staff pass of baweg-bawep = bdg-AIU-1

**Q: What's up with the websocket reconnect bug in Pondercast?**

Clients reconnect fine, but the session token isn't re-sent, so the gateway drops them after 30 seconds. Fix lands next sprint. Meanwhile, if you need to poke the gateway's debug session yourself, it'll prompt you — use the recovery passphrase below.

recovery phrase for fahog-yahif: wenael-fraox

# Settings for the Huemark contrast-audit job.
# This job scans every themed component against WCAG-style ratio
# thresholds and records failures with screenshot references, so
# support can trace exactly which palette token caused a report.
# Do not edit thresholds without filing a change note first.
# Audit results are written to the findings database reachable via
# the connection string below.

database URL for bahop-yagep: mssql://sildor_svc:35ha7jz@db-fb6d.nelvrodyn.example:5432/casath